19#ifndef _FCNTL_H
20# error "Never use <bits/fcntl.h> directly; include <fcntl.h> instead."
21#endif
22
23#define O_CREAT 01000 /* not fcntl */
24#define O_TRUNC 02000 /* not fcntl */
25#define O_EXCL 04000 /* not fcntl */
26#define O_NOCTTY 010000 /* not fcntl */
27
28#define O_NONBLOCK 00004
29#define O_APPEND 00010
30#define O_SYNC 020040000
31
32#define __O_DIRECTORY 0100000 /* Must be a directory. */
33#define __O_NOFOLLOW 0200000 /* Do not follow links. */
34#define __O_CLOEXEC 010000000 /* Set close_on_exec. */
35
36#define __O_DIRECT 02000000 /* Direct disk access. */
37#define __O_NOATIME 04000000 /* Do not set atime. */
38#define __O_PATH 040000000 /* Resolve pathname but do not open file. */
39#define __O_TMPFILE 0100100000 /* Atomically create nameless file. */
40
41/* Not necessary, files are always with 64bit off_t. */
42#define __O_LARGEFILE 0
43
44#define __O_DSYNC 040000 /* Synchronize data. */
45
46#define F_GETLK 7 /* Get record locking info. */
47#define F_SETLK 8 /* Set record locking info (non-blocking). */
48#define F_SETLKW 9 /* Set record locking info (blocking). */
49#define F_GETLK64 F_GETLK /* Get record locking info. */
50#define F_SETLK64 F_SETLK /* Set record locking info (non-blocking). */
51#define F_SETLKW64 F_SETLKW /* Set record locking info (blocking). */
52
53#define __F_SETOWN 5 /* Get owner of socket (receiver of SIGIO). */
54#define __F_GETOWN 6 /* Set owner of socket (receiver of SIGIO). */
55
56/* For posix fcntl() and `l_type' field of a `struct flock' for lockf() */
57#define F_RDLCK 1 /* Read lock. */
58#define F_WRLCK 2 /* Write lock. */
59#define F_UNLCK 8 /* Remove lock. */
60
61/* for old implementation of bsd flock () */
62#define F_EXLCK 16 /* or 3 */
63#define F_SHLCK 32 /* or 4 */
64
65/* We don't need to support __USE_FILE_OFFSET64. */
66struct flock
67 {
68 short int l_type; /* Type of lock: F_RDLCK, F_WRLCK, or F_UNLCK. */
69 short int l_whence; /* Where `l_start' is relative to (like `lseek'). */
70 __off_t l_start; /* Offset where the lock begins. */
71 __off_t l_len; /* Size of the locked area; zero means until EOF. */
72 __pid_t l_pid; /* Process holding the lock. */
73 };
74
75#ifdef __USE_LARGEFILE64
76struct flock64
77 {
78 short int l_type; /* Type of lock: F_RDLCK, F_WRLCK, or F_UNLCK. */
79 short int l_whence; /* Where `l_start' is relative to (like `lseek'). */
80 __off64_t l_start; /* Offset where the lock begins. */
81 __off64_t l_len; /* Size of the locked area; zero means until EOF. */
82 __pid_t l_pid; /* Process holding the lock. */
83 };
84#endif
85
86/* Include generic Linux declarations. */
87#include <bits/fcntl-linux.h>
